Episode narrativeepisode_narrativeAn unstable airmass allowed a waterspout to develop over Mississippi Sound.
Event narrativeevent_narrativeSurface observation from Keesler AFB reported a waterspout lasting from 937 am to 950 am CDT. The waterspout was also reported by broadcast media and law enforcement.
